Ordered message delivery

I'm using BT2006R2.  What is the recommended way to ensure FIFO message 
delivery when processing HL7 messages?  I'm building a simple scheduling 
interface which does some mapping to about 25 fields, then inserts the
data 
into a SQL table using the BT SQL adapter.  It will not use an
orchestration. 
 I've looked at some white papers that talk about message ordering using
SQL 
tables, however, all that seems a little excessive for a simple scheduling

interface.  It seems that checking the 'Ordered Delivery' option on the
send 
****t would be sufficient.

Am I wrong here?  I'm wondering what others have done regarding this
issue?  
Are there things to consider like adding other subscribers to these
message 
types in the future?
